Living a busy lifestyle can be overwhelming, especially when trying to stick to your keto lifestyle. It can be difficult to balance work, family, a social life, and cooking healthy meals. However, simplifying your life and creating a routine can make a significant difference in helping you adhere to your keto diet. In this post, we’ll share five steps to simplify your life and stick to your keto lifestyle, without requiring any subscriptions.

1. Meal Planning

Meal planning is an essential tool for sticking to a keto diet. It helps you save time and ensures that you always have something to eat. Set a particular day of the week to plan your meals and grocery shopping list. Go for meals that are easy to prepare and freeze well, making it easy for you to prep for the week. This can help you avoid the temptation to order takeout or buy ready-to-eat meals.

2. Intermittent Fasting

Intermittent fasting involves alternating periods of eating and fasting. It’s a great way to simplify your life and stick to your keto diet. This approach helps regulate insulin levels, boost weight loss, and promote overall health. For beginners, start with the 16:8 method, which involves fasting for 16 hours and eating in an eight-hour window. This pattern can be sustainable and convenient for busy people.

3. Efficient Grocery Shopping

Efficient grocery shopping means having a list and sticking to it. Avoid shopping when hungry, as this can lead to impulse buying of unhealthy snacks. Go for whole foods, healthy fats, and low-carb vegetables. Buy in bulk to save money and time. It is best to shop once a week to minimize trips to the store.

4. Simplify Your Kitchen and Meal Prep Routine

Your kitchen should be organized, clean, and minimalistic- this makes food preparation and cooking efficient. Make sure you have the needed keto essentials like cooking oil, coconut milk, and spices. Divide your meal prep into sessions that suit you best to reduce the amount of time spent in the kitchen.

5. Incorporating Exercise into Your Lifestyle

Exercise is an essential component of sticking to a keto diet. It helps burn calories, strengthens bones and joints, and reduces stress. Incorporate physical activity into your routine by engaging in activities you like. You don’t need an expensive gym membership to remain active: you can take a walk, bike ride, or run in your local park, dance, or try yoga, amongst others.

In conclusion, simplifying your life and sticking to a keto lifestyle is possible without subscriptions. Meal planning, intermittent fasting, efficient grocery shopping, simplifying your kitchen and meal prep routine, and incorporating exercise into your lifestyle are five great steps to help get you started. By making these changes, you will find it easier to stick to your keto lifestyle and live a healthier, happier life.
